Supreme Court India: Grant of Leave and Delay Condoned in Delhi High Court Referral
The Supreme Court of India granted leave and condoned the delay in a case referred from the Delhi High Court (2014). Justices Anil R. Dave, Shiva Kirti Singh, and Adarsh Kumar Goel presided over the matter with counsel for the petitioner represented by Mr. Ajay Vohra and Ms. Kavita Jha.
